Making Conscious Choices: From Floorboards to Framework

 

When it comes to picking materials, the range of eco-conscious options has never ever been much more bountiful. Redeemed wood, as an example, provides a cozy, rustic appeal while giving new life to formerly used products. Bamboo is one more popular selection for flooring-- fast-growing and extremely renewable, it brings a contemporary appearance with a dramatically lower ecological cost. For insulation, natural alternatives like sheep's wool or cellulose supply excellent thermal protection without unsafe chemicals. Even paints and adhesives now are available in low-VOC or zero-VOC solutions, reducing hazardous exhausts inside the home.

 

For those intending structural work, sourcing local and properly gathered products can make a remarkable distinction. Instead of shipping supplies across the nation, selecting local providers decreases transportation emissions and supports the local economy. Bringing the Outdoors In with Sustainable Decking Options

 

Exterior rooms are equally as important when considering an eco-friendly technique. Decks, outdoor patios, and gardens all use chances to merge comfort with conservation. Conventional decking materials, such as unattended wood, might come with high upkeep demands and much shorter life expectancies. Fortunately, there are much better options today. Composite decking, made from a mix of recycled timber and plastics, has actually acquired popularity for its lasting durability and reduced ecological effect. It imitates the appearance of timber without the need for severe sealers or regular repairs.

Small Changes, Big Results: Everyday Sustainability in your home

 

Even if you're not handling a full-blown improvement, tiny updates can still make a large distinction. Exchanging out old light bulbs for LEDs, mounting a clever hot water heater, or changing single-pane windows with protected ones can substantially minimize a home's energy use. Sustainable living does not have to be overwhelming-- it's usually the accumulation of thoughtful selections that causes enduring adjustment.

 

And it's not almost the preliminary installation. Upkeep plays a major role in expanding the life of your home and the products you've chosen. Securing fractures, keeping an eye on water use, and maintaining HVAC systems clean are recurring routines that preserve performance and secure your investment.
